The Role of Collaborative Tools in Enhancing Employee Engagement

In today's fast-paced work environment, employee engagement has become a critical factor for organizational success. One effective way to enhance employee engagement is through the use of collaborative tools. These tools foster communication, collaboration, and connection among employees, contributing to a more engaged workforce.

Collaborative tools, such as project management software, communication platforms, and file-sharing applications, facilitate a culture of teamwork and transparency. Employees can easily share ideas, documents, and feedback in real-time, irrespective of their physical location. This seamless flow of information breaks down silos and encourages a participative work environment.

One of the primary benefits of using collaborative tools is the enhancement of communication. When employees have access to chat applications and video conferencing tools, they can effectively communicate and collaborate on tasks, leading to faster decision-making. This immediacy reduces the feeling of isolation that remote workers can experience, making them feel more connected to their teams.

Project management tools also play a significant role in boosting employee engagement. By providing clear visibility into project goals, timelines, and individual responsibilities, these platforms motivate employees to contribute to team success. They empower employees to take ownership of their work, fostering a sense of accountability and increasing motivation.

Furthermore, collaborative tools can facilitate knowledge sharing within organizations. Wikis, forums, and knowledge bases allow employees to document their expertise and share insights with their colleagues. This creates a culture of continuous learning and helps employees feel valued for their contributions.

Another aspect of enhanced employee engagement through collaboration tools is the improvement in work-life balance. Tools that allow for flexible working arrangements, such as cloud-based file access and asynchronous communication channels, enable employees to manage their time more effectively. This flexibility can lead to increased job satisfaction, as employees can work in ways that best fit their individual needs.

Moreover, the use of collaborative tools can help organizations gauge employee engagement levels. Many platforms include metrics and analytics that provide insights into team dynamics and participation. By monitoring this data, leaders can identify areas for improvement and implement targeted strategies to enhance engagement.

Employee recognition is also key to engagement, and collaborative tools can support this. Platforms that allow for peer-to-peer recognition foster a culture of appreciation, where employees regularly acknowledge each other's achievements. Recognizing contributions in a collaborative space can enhance morale and motivate employees to stay engaged with their work.

In conclusion, the role of collaborative tools in enhancing employee engagement cannot be overstated. By promoting effective communication, fostering teamwork, enabling knowledge sharing, and supporting work-life balance, these tools create an environment where employees feel valued and connected. Embracing collaborative platforms is essential for organizations looking to boost engagement and drive overall success.
